"1984" is a dystopian novel written by George Orwell and published in 1949. The novel is set in a totalitarian society where the state, represented by the Party and its leader Big Brother, controls every aspect of citizens' lives. The protagonist, Winston Smith, works for the Party and begins to question its authority, leading to his eventual rebellion.

The novel is a political satire that critiques totalitarianism and the abuse of power, and is considered a classic of 20th century literature. Throughout the novel, Orwell portrays a bleak vision of a future where the state has complete control over the lives of its citizens and where the truth is constantly being manipulated and distorted.

"1984" is known for its powerful and thought-provoking exploration of the dangers of totalitarianism, as well as its imaginative and memorable depiction of a dystopian society. The novel has been widely read and studied and its themes and ideas continue to be relevant and important today.

👉 What does the book 1984 talk about? 

The book 1984 represents the picture of three States Oceania, Eurasia and Eastasia which are sovereign and under totalitarian rule. These all three States are facing the totalitarian rules of powerful Big Brothers.

👉 What is the main point of the book 1984? 

The main point of the Novel 1984 focused on political warning given by the author to readers in the West of the dangers of totalitarian government and powerful Big Brothers rules.

👉 What happens at the end of the book 1984? 

At the end of the novel 1984, Winston Smith who was the protagonist, and his lover Julia got captured by Thought Police. After that protagonist Winston tortured for a long time period. Lastly when his torturer, O'Brien, uses rats against him he resists at first but finally gives.
